Job Description

We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Legal PA to support a team of senior Lawyers and two Partners in our Projects group at our vibrant Sydney office. This high-energy role is full of variety and offers a chance to work with a growing team.

In this role, you’ll blend legal secretarial and PA capabilities, providing administrative support on front-end infrastructure and energy matters, along with sophisticated personal assistant support at a senior level. We seek someone who thrives on taking initiative, identifying team needs, executing tasks independently and engaging with clients and senior internal stakeholders. As a key member of our team, your exceptional organizational skills and keen eye for process and system improvements will play an important part in this role.

You will be joining a friendly and collaborative team of Legal PAs, with numerous opportunities to participate in firm-wide initiatives across various areas including health and wellness, diversity and inclusion, and social activities.

Key areas of focus

Support a team of lawyers with their day-to-day tasks by proactively monitoring emails, managing diaries, booking travel, processing expenses, and troubleshooting any issues that arise
Drafting and preparing correspondence, presentation slides, and other materials, and general document production by way of scanning, copying and printing
Matter administration management ensuring all emails and any hard copy documentation are accurately filed in a timely manner
Supporting the client and matter engagement process by onboarding new clients and matters, including ensuring compliance through conflict searches and anti-money laundering checks, and preparing engagement letters
Deliver excellent service to the firm's clients by building and maintaining effective relationships, developing knowledge of team clients and their business, organising client dinners and events and working closely with the Business Development team
Assist with client billing through the firm's Aderant billing system, maintain client invoicing requirements, assist with client reporting, process third party invoices, trust money, and BACS authorisations
Provide support to the PA team by providing team assistance as required


Candidate profile

At least three to four years' experience in a legal support role
Experience working within the construction, infrastructure and/or energy sectors favoured but not paramount
Strong knowledge of Microsoft Office Word, Outlook, and PowerPoint, with experience using expense management, and billing software
A confident communicator with the ability to engage with varied client and stakeholder audiences
Good written communication skills with strong attention to detail
Proactive and comfortable taking initiative when faced with new challenges
Strong organisational skills and ability to handle multiple priorities
Demonstrate a high level of discretion and confidentiality at all times
Be an effective team player and have strong interpersonal skills including confidence, positivity and the ability to gain credibility
